Ingress, Emergency Egress, and Emergency Evacuation Testing of Army Aircraft
Abstract
This TOP specifies procedures for testing ingress, emergency egress, and emergency evacuation of Army aircraft. Components installed on the interior and exterior of the aircraft as well as personnel equipment may adversely affect ingress and egress from an aircraft. The inherent design of a particular aircraft may also contribute to the time required to egress safely depending on the number of crew doors and exits designated as emergency evacuation routes. The criteria in appendix B provide guidelines for maximum times allowed for emergency egress and emergency evacuation.
